Foundation Overview

Based in Waltham, MA, Mr Owl Foundation has awarded 62 grants totaling $1,006,000 to organizations in Massachusetts, New Mexico and 2 other states across the US. Individual grants range from $5,000 to $65,000, with a median award of $10,000.

Form 990-PF Research Tips
  • Review Part XV for detailed grant recipient information and funding purposes
  • Check Part I for total assets, annual giving amounts, and payout requirements
  • Examine Part VIII for key personnel compensation and board structure
  • Look for trends across multiple years to understand giving patterns
